Hi, Cooked I live about an hour away from Chicago. The Taste of Chicago will still be going on & there are all kinds of food to taste in one place. Admission is free but the food can be a little pricy. I also am giving you a link to visiting Chicago:
It is from the tourism bureau & tells how to get around,where to eat, museums etc. I would definitely go to the Museum of Science & Industry, Field Museum, The Art Institute, & The Planetitarium. I have been to all of them several times. Have a good time & enjot "The Windy City"!!

Jodi, I mapquested Army & Lou's & it is not near Naperville but more in Chicago proper(75th & Martin Luther King Dr). Do you have an atlas?? Naperville is a suburb of Chicago. I have put the link to the mapquest here:
Naperville is west of Chicago & the restaurant looks to be near to 90/94 (Dan Ryan Expressway). Not even close. But the restaurant IS in the south side. Since you love chocolate, if you get a chance go to Macy's(used to be Marshall Field). Their chocolate is supposed to be great(I have never had it but it is always talked about on tv at Christmas).
